Windows 10 "Feature update" to 1607 failing almost always - stuck at Downloading 0%


we have 150 computers running windows 10 enterprise version 1511, want upgrade version 1607 our wsus server running on windows server 2012 r2. need complete these upgrades during break between our academic terms, because upgrade disruptive.

this "feature update" visible in our wsus server , approved 70 of computers, has failed on 98% of them. report have users "feature update" appears available, starts, , downloading progress bar sits @ 0% (or in 1 case, 1%) forever. rebooting client not help. stopping , restarting windows update service not help. no one, technical users, has seen pop dialog boxes or other windows might waiting user action. except version 1607 upgrade, of these computers current other windows updates.

in wsus status report these failed computers, event reported "[unable find resource] reportingevent.client.167; parameters: feature update windows 10 enterprise, version 1607, en-us". cannot find information online means or how fix it. (we have made fix add esd recognized mime types on iis server wsus.)

so have 2 questions:

1. can suggest problem , way fix it?

2. if no fix possible quickly, can suggest non-user-interactive workaround? example, downloaded "windows 10 upgrade assistant" .exe. if run local system privileges, accomplish desired result?

hi snissen,

1. download win10 upgrade after installing kb3095113 , kb3159706 (with manual steps)? if not, you may reinstall upgrade file:

https://blogs.technet.microsoft.com/sus/2016/01/29/how-to-delete-upgrades-in-wsus/

2. on windows 10 clients, run windows update troubleshooter , reset windows update components:

https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/kb/971058
